Sonam Wangchuk shifted to Safdarjung hospital after 20 days of indefinite fast

Dr Ram Manohar Lohia (RML) Hospital has been designated as the nodal centre for any medical emergency involving the protesters

NEW DELHI: Climate activist Sonam Wangchuk was shifted to VMMC & Safdarjung Hospital on Saturday morning after completing 20 days of his indefinite fast at Jantar Mantar, less than 48 hours after the Union health ministry placed three central government hospitals on alert and designated Dr Ram Manohar Lohia (RML) Hospital as the nodal centre for any medical emergency involving the protesters.On Thursday, the health ministry directed medical teams from RML Hospital, VMMC & Safdarjung Hospital and Lady Hardinge Medical College to conduct twice-daily health examinations of Wangchuk and other participants of the hunger strike. It also asked hospitals to deploy round-the-clock nursing staff, keep emergency medical support ready and submit daily health reports, following a request from Delhi Police over concerns that the protesters’ health could deteriorate.Earlier on Friday, a medical team from VMMC & Safdarjung Hospital examined Wangchuk and the other protesters at the protest site.According to Wangchuk’s medical team, as of 9.30 am on Friday, he showed signs of mild dehydration and weighed 56.55 kg, having lost 350 grams in the previous 24 hours as he entered Day 20 of the fast. His blood pressure was 108/68 mmHg, blood sugar 70 mg/dL and pulse 72 per minute. Doctors said he had entered the third stage of prolonged fasting, where organ involvement is possible, and remained under round-the-clock medical monitoring.
